WebAug 26, 2016 · The IPv4 scope on my DHCP server has the blue circle with white exclamation on it. I looked up the symbol and it says: DHCP server alert. No addresses are available from server scopes because the maximum (100 percent) of the addresses allocated for use are currently leased. Usually I go in a delete some smartphone … sid the science kid dailymotion no schoolWebSep 8, 2003 · Hi Dan, A blue exclaimation mark on the server means, "DHCP server alert. No. addresses are available from server scopes, the maximum (that is, 100. percent) of the addresses allocated in server scopes for use are currently. leased. This represents failure of the DHCP server on the network, as it is. not able to lease or service any more clients". the port listWebJun 27, 2012 · This command will tell you what servers are DHCPOFF 'ering' leases.
